Scholarships at Quantum University: The Quick Overview
Quantum University offers merit-based scholarships in the form of tuition fee waivers, ranging from partial concessions to a 100% tuition fee waiver in the first year. Scholarships are awarded through four primary routes:
JEE Main Score — for B.Tech and B.Tech (Hons.) aspirants
CUET Score — for candidates across UG programs
Q-Care Exam — Quantum's own entrance cum scholarship exam, open to most programs
Class 12 Board Marks — merit scholarships based on qualifying exam percentage
Quick Facts:
Scholarship Type: Tuition fee waiver (partial to 100%)
Applicable Programs: Most UG programs — B.Tech (Hons.), B.Pharm, BBA, BCA, B.Sc., BA (Hons.), Law, and more
Key Rule: A student can avail only ONE scholarship at a time — the highest applicable slab is applied
Duration: Scholarships apply to the first year; continuation policies are linked to academic performance
Additional Support: Education loan assistance through partner banks including Bank of Baroda, HDFC Bank, and Axis Bank
Total Awarded Last Year: Rs. 1+ crore across all programs
Route 1: JEE Main Scholarship (For B.Tech Aspirants)
If you appeared for JEE Main 2026, your rank can directly translate into a tuition fee waiver at Quantum University — even if it was not high enough for an NIT or IIT seat.
How it works:
Scholarships are awarded on a rank-based slab system
Top slabs (ranks up to 50,000) can earn up to a 100% tuition fee waiver
Even candidates with ranks in the 3,50,001 – 4,50,000 range remain eligible for a minimum 40% tuition fee waiver
Applicable to B.Tech and B.Tech (Hons.) programs across all specializations, including AI & ML, Cybersecurity, Cloud Computing, and Data Science

Route 2: CUET Scholarship
The Common University Entrance Test (CUET) is now a mainstream admission route, and Quantum University rewards strong CUET performance with substantial scholarships.
How it works:
Scholarships are calculated on the average percentile across three subjects — one each from Section 1, Section 2, and Section 3 of the CUET
The minimum threshold to qualify begins at a 65% average
Mid-range performers (70–80 percentile band) qualify for fixed scholarship amounts
Top performers scoring above the 80+ band become eligible for the highest scholarship slab, up to a 100% tuition fee waiver
Applicable across UG degree programs, not just engineering

Route 3: Q-Care — Quantum's Own Entrance Cum Scholarship Exam
Q-Care (Quantum Common Admission cum Research Entrance) is the university's flagship scholarship gateway — and the single most popular route for students who did not appear for JEE or CUET, or whose national exam scores did not reflect their true ability.
How it works:
Q-Care is conducted by Quantum University for admission to 55+ programs including Engineering, Management, Law, Agriculture, Pharmacy, Hotel Management, and Computer Applications
It serves a dual purpose: it is an eligibility exam for some courses AND a scholarship exam for most programs
Scholarship slabs are based on the percentage scored in Q-Care
Top scorers (90% and above) qualify for the maximum scholarship slab
Thousands of students have secured scholarships of up to 50% on tuition fees through Q-Care
Who should take Q-Care:
Students who missed JEE/CUET or underperformed on exam day
Diploma holders applying through lateral entry
Students from state boards whose Class 12 results are pending
Anyone who wants a second, university-controlled chance at a merit scholarship

Route 4: Class 12 Board Merit Scholarship
The simplest route of all: your board exam marks.
How it works:
Scholarships are awarded on the percentage scored in the Class 12 (10+2) qualifying examination
Eligibility begins at 60% and above, with slab-wise waivers increasing with marks
Students scoring 90% and above in Class 12 boards qualify for the top slab — up to a 100% tuition fee waiver in the first year
Available for both boys and girls across UG programs — no separate application exam needed

How to Apply for a Quantum University Scholarship: Step-by-Step
Fill the admission application form on the official website (quantumuniversity.edu.in) or the application portal (apply.quantumuniversity.edu.in).
Choose your scholarship route — upload your JEE Main scorecard, CUET scorecard, or Class 12 marksheet, OR register for the Q-Care exam through the same portal.
Appear for Q-Care (if applicable) — the exam can typically be taken online or at designated centers.
Fill the scholarship application form at the time of admission — this is a separate form submitted alongside your admission documents.
Scholarship verification and slab confirmation — the admissions team verifies your documents and confirms the applicable waiver before fee payment.
Pay the balance fee after the waiver is applied and complete enrollment.
Important Rules to Remember:
Only one scholarship can be availed at a time — the highest applicable slab is granted
Scholarships apply to tuition fees (not hostel, transport, or examination fees)
First-year scholarships are confirmed at admission; continuation in subsequent years is typically linked to maintaining academic performance
Original documents are required at the time of verification
